Product Description

Cucumber Aloe Cleansing Conditioner is perfect for fine to medium textured hair. Its natural, astringent and antioxidant properties effectively cleanse while helping diminish excess oil in the scalp and rehydrate dry hair. As a leave-in conditioner, it adds volume and body and may be used as often as necessary to achieve exceptionally healthy, shiny hair.

Sodium laureth sulfate, or sodium lauryl ether sulfate (SLES), is a detergent and surfactant found in many personal care products (soaps, shampoos, toothpaste etc.). It is an inexpensive and very effective foamer.
Sodium Laurel Sulfate-Effects on sensitive skin:
(Products containing these substances can affect those prone to eczema and other irritants. These substances provide a foaming quality to the product, allowing for better distribution of the product while washing hair or skin and while brushing teeth. When rinsed off, the product will have cleaned the area but will have taken moisture from the top layers of skin. In people with sensitive skin (prone to dermatitis, acne, eczema, psoriasis and chemical sensitivity), the drying property of these type of detergents can cause flare-ups of skin conditions or may worsen existing conditions)

A better conditioner than cleanser...3
I like this product, but it only works if you use it every day. I tried this one after ordering a set from Guthy-Renker which included a smaller version of the Sweet Almond Mint Cleansing Conditioner, plus the intensive conditioner, styling cream and some kind of styling wax. I washed my hair with the cleansing conditioner, and it's just not doing it for me, cleansing wise. It wasn't horrendous, but my hair was flat, flat, flat and way too soft. I felt like I had LESS hair, not more. In addition, my scalp is VERY oily and gets pimples and sebum build up, scaling....if that describes you, you won't be able to use it either...so they said try the Cucumber Aloe and it was much better than the Sweet Almond Mint, but only worked for me if I washed my long hair every single day (which I rarely do). After using only this product, my hair was so oily by day 2 it was much worse than any sudsing shampoo ever left my hair on day 2. Sorry, but I feel better with lather, and there are several lathering shampoos out there that do not contain sodium lauryl sulfate or whatever the culprit is that supposedly leaves your hair and scalp dry and abused (Besides, there is NO WAY I am not going to use a lathering shampoo to wash away the dye when I color my hair!) Anyway, I use the new Head & Shoulders shampoo for dry scalp (really great, btw), then use the Sweet Almond Mint Cleansing Conditioner as a "full head" conditioner (the cucumber aloe didn't work as a regular conditioner for me because the Sweet Almond Mint was more moisturizing, but it may work for you), and the intensive conditioner (or someone else's) on the ends. Works really great, and to be honest, I get the same great results that everyone else is talking about. By day 2 my hair is still quite clean! Just be sure to only use the regular shampoo ONCE. Do not repeat!
